Abstract

The invention relates to a method and a device for detecting the state of a financial equipment channel, wherein the method detects preset detection data of paper money transmitted in the paper money channel through a plurality of groups of correlation sensors arranged in the paper money channel, and records the detection data to form a plurality of paper money data queues; the data in each banknote data queue comprises banknote serial numbers, banknote widths, banknote slopes and banknote intervals; and judging the banknote channel transmission state according to the detection data in the data queue, and prompting according to a judgment result. The method can accurately obtain the number of the paper money, can obtain whether the paper money is wide, oblique and interval, provides a basis for judging whether the financial institution of the equipment is good or not and whether the channel of the equipment is good or not for the compatibility of the paper money, and solves the problem that the paper money cannot be positioned timely and accurately when the running process of the equipment is in progress.

Background
In cash handling equipment (such as banknote counting machines, circulators, sorting machines, etc.), in order to ensure accurate counting of the processed banknotes, the identification sensors are all arranged in pairs, and each module reasonably distributes pairs of correlation sensors. The function of the correlation sensor device in the cash processing equipment is to detect the state and the number of the paper currency passing through the equipment channel, namely the paper currency queue, and the obtained paper currency queue not only can be used for judging the number of the paper currency deposited and withdrawn, but also can judge whether the movement sensor is out of order, and can detect whether the equipment channel is smooth and unblocked in the equipment testing stage, so that the accuracy of counting and good transmission state are ensured when the paper currency is transmitted, and quantitative and qualitative problem basis is provided for the testing equipment channel. The current cash processing equipment detects whether the channel has problems, the channel is detected by adopting a manual mode, the process is directly run after the equipment is assembled, the problems are caused in the running process, and the problems can not be accurately positioned at the position of the channel. It is therefore necessary to use sensors to locate and record the status data of the banknote passing through the passageway of the apparatus.

Detailed Description
The essential features and advantages of the invention will be further elucidated with reference to the examples, without however being limited to the embodiments listed.
As shown in fig. 1, a method for detecting a channel state of a financial device includes the following steps:
detecting preset detection data of paper money conveyed in the paper money channel through a plurality of groups of correlation sensors arranged in the paper money channel, and recording the detection data to form a plurality of paper money data queues; each banknote data queue comprises banknote serial numbers, banknote widths, banknote slopes and banknote intervals;
and judging the state of the paper money channel according to the detection data in the data queue, and prompting according to a judgment result.
The banknote serial number is a statistical serial number which is counted for the banknotes passing through the sensor so as to count the number of the banknotes; the number of notes passing through the pair of sensors when they are blocked is increased by 1. And recording the count of the number of paper money in each paper money data queue.
The paper currency width refers to the width of each paper currency, and the paper currency width is recorded when the sensor is blocked (for example, the sensor state can be polled in the interrupt of the controller of the sensor, and the paper currency width is increased by 1 time and 1 time after each blocked time); in order to prevent paper money from having holes to influence paper money width calculation, when only one sensor is blocked, the count of the sensor which is not blocked is the byte count of the paper money holes in the paper money data queue (1 millisecond plus 1), the paper money width is continuously calculated until the paper money is blocked, the count of the paper money hole is the paper money width obtained by one sensor, and then the paper money width obtained by the pair of sensors is averaged, and the average value is the paper money width.
The paper currency distance is the distance between the current paper currency and the previous paper currency; when the corresponding pair of sensors are from the blocking state to the unblocking state, the note interval is recorded (1 is added every 1 millisecond) until the next note is blocked, the pair of sensors stop recording the interval, and when the note passes through the sensors, the note interval between the note and the previous note is continuously recorded, and the steps are repeated in sequence.
The banknote slope is used to indicate the degree of inclination of each banknote in the passageway. When the banknote just blocks the sensors, the sensors start recording the banknote width, and because the sensors in the channel all appear in pairs, if the banknote is tilted, both sensors will not be blocked at the same time, and when both sensors are blocked, the banknote slope is the difference between the widths of the banknote recorded by both sensors at the moment.
Furthermore, in order to realize accurate analysis and judgment of which part of the paper money channel has a problem, the correlation sensors are respectively numbered and recorded in the paper money data queue, so that the position of the problem of the judgment channel is positioned according to the number of the sensor when the detection data comparison is carried out later.
In the invention, the state of the paper money channel is judged according to the detection data in the data queues, and the prompt is carried out according to the judgment result, namely, the detection data in the front paper money data queue and the rear paper money data queue can be sequentially compared to judge, and whether the paper money is inclined, whether the distance is too large or too small, whether the paper money is continuous (too large in width), the number of the paper money and the like can be judged through the data comparison corresponding to the front paper money data queue and the rear paper money data queue, and the prompt or the alarm is carried out when one of the detection data does not meet the requirement, so that the judgment of which part of the paper money channel has faults and needs to be processed or maintained is convenient.
Of course, the detection data may also be compared with a preset comparison threshold, such as a predetermined banknote transfer interval value, a predetermined banknote slope value, or a banknote number value transferred within a predetermined period of time in the banknote transfer channel, or compared with a corresponding banknote width value, so as to determine whether the condition of transferring the banknote in the banknote transfer channel meets the preset transfer requirement.
In the present invention, when determining the state of the banknote channel according to the detection data in the data queue, the determination may be performed by determining whether one or more detection data among the banknote serial number, the banknote width, the banknote slope and the banknote pitch data meets the requirements; if one item of detection data does not meet the requirement, prompting is carried out.
According to the invention, the preset detection data of the paper money conveyed in the paper money channel is detected by arranging the corresponding sensors in the paper money channel, wherein the preset detection data comprises paper money width, paper money slope and paper money distance, and the current channel state is prompted according to the judgment or comparison result of the detection data, so that the real-time detection of the conveying state of the paper money channel can be realized, if the detected paper money width is larger than the actual paper money width value, the situation that paper money is continuously stretched can occur, if the paper money distance is larger or smaller than the preset set distance value in the conveying channel, the rotation of a part of conveying wheels in the channel can be uneven, or too fast or too slow or other problems exist, if the paper money slope is larger than the set value, the problem that conveying unbalance exists in the conveying wheels in the channel can be solved, the accurate conclusion can be obtained through the one-to-one analysis of the first sensor, and the alarm prompt of the situation that the paper money is continuously stretched (two paper money are continuously stretched) when the paper money is clamped and grinded in the machine core channel state is realized.
In the concrete implementation, each group of detection data of the correlation sensor respectively corresponds to form one paper money data queue; each group of sensors records the banknote data queue of the banknote passing through the sensor, namely the serial number and the banknote width of each banknote, and the interval and the slope of the previous banknote; each set of the correlation sensors may be mounted in a position above and below a corresponding region in the banknote passageway. The distance between each pair of sensors is required to ensure that if the banknote in the movement channel can be detected, the arrangement is designed according to the situation, and whether the banknote passes currently can be judged by the brightness and darkness of the states of the sensors.
In particular, when prompting according to the judgment result, the sensor can prompt or alarm according to the state indicator lamp of the corresponding sensor to locate the problematic part in the paper money channel, or the upper computer can collect the paper money data queue formed by the sensor to compare, and then prompt and alarm on the upper computer, such as displaying the paper money channel picture of the equipment and the arrangement position of the sensor through a graphical interface, and when alarming, the display of the paper money channel picture is convenient to check in a certain way to alarm, such as marking with red alarm points or rings at the position of the problematic channel, or sending out alarm sound prompt, etc., which is not particularly limited.
If the movement banknote counting flow is taken as an example, during banknote counting, when the banknote is conveyed in the banknote channel, the banknote passes through the banknote sorting module and the banknote identifying module which pass through the depositing and withdrawing acceptance port in sequence; the corresponding channels of the money separating module and the paper money identifying module of the money depositing and withdrawing acceptance port are respectively provided with a correlation sensor, and the correlation sensors are respectively used for collecting corresponding detection data of paper money in the channels to form a paper money data queue; and comparing the banknote data queues of the sensors through which the banknotes pass, if the slope of the banknote passing through the banknote sorting module of the deposit and withdrawal accepting port is found to be normal, but the condition that the slope is overlarge occurs when the banknote identifying module is reached, the problem of the banknote identifying module or the channel structure of the joint part of the banknote identifying module and the banknote sorting module of the deposit and withdrawal accepting port is described, and the specific position is to see which pair of sensors the slope of the banknote passes through is overlarge.
